Police Neutralize Three Bandits, Seize Ten AK-47 Rifles in Major Security Operations

The Nigeria Police Force has recorded a major breakthrough in its ongoing nationwide crackdown on armed criminal syndicates, neutralizing three notorious bandits and recovering ten high-powered rifles during coordinated tactical operations across several states.
According to a statement issued on Sunday by the Force Public Relations Officer, ACP Olumuyiwa Adejobi, the latest success follows a series of intelligence-led missions carried out by operatives of the Force Intelligence Department – Intelligence Response Team (FID-IRT) in Taraba, Plateau, Adamawa, Nassarawa, and Niger States throughout July 2025.
“These operations are a direct result of credible intelligence and strategic coordination among field units. We are committed to staying ahead of criminal elements that threaten national security,” the spokesperson said.
During several gun battles, police operatives engaged armed bandits who opened fire and attempted to flee upon encountering the security teams. Three of the suspects were fatally subdued in the exchange, while others escaped into nearby forests with gunshot wounds. Ten AK-47 rifles were recovered at the scenes—firearms that had been traced to cases of kidnapping, armed robbery, cattle rustling, and gunrunning.
Police say follow-up operations are already in motion to hunt down the fleeing suspects, many of whom have been linked to recent attacks on vulnerable communities across the affected regions.
Reiterating the Force’s unwavering determination to dismantle criminal networks, the Inspector-General of Police, IGP Kayode Adeolu Egbetokun, Ph.D., NPM, assured the public of continued vigilance.
“The Nigeria Police Force will continue to sustain and intensify intelligence-led operations to dismantle all criminal enterprises,” the IGP said.
He further pledged that the Force would remain firm in its constitutional responsibility to safeguard lives and property nationwide.
The Police are urging members of the public to support ongoing efforts by providing timely and actionable intelligence. Citizens are advised to report any suspicious activities to the nearest police formation or through official communication channels.
